Years ago, 1998? I heard rumors of boulders beneath Whitesides. The directions I got were not that they were at the base of the cliff but well below and roadside. There is a loop road that passes below the main face of Whitesides. It is called Whiteside Cove Rd. Get on google maps to find it. I drove this road and about halfway along the loop there is a bunch of rock roadside. I got out, walked around a bit and drove away. Nothing to write home about. As I recall there were some corridors between boulders and shortly after leaving the area and driving east the cliff came into view. An amazing view of the main face. These are the best directions I can recall. Don't know if these are even the same ones you're asking about but....around Brevard the same rumors of steep rock tend to circulate for years and never amount to much.

Disclaimer: these are old foggy recollections that I never would have offered if anyone else had any better info. You might find nothing at all as they may have blasted the whole area to make room for a development. Check it out.
